No, there is no direct bus from Framingham to Old Saybrook. However, there are services departing from Framingham and arriving at Old Saybrook RR Stn via Springfield and Asylum St @ Bushnell Park.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 18m.
No, there is no direct train from Framingham to Old Saybrook station. However, there are services departing from Framingham and arriving at Old Saybrook Amtrak Station via Boston.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 32m.
The distance between Framingham and Old Saybrook is 143 miles. The road distance is 98.4 miles.
